Default Choosing a thermostat

Can I just run to the parts store and get an automotive t-stat or will I have to order marine specific? It's a 97 model vortec sbc. Also what temp t- stat should I get?

If you're running closed cooling just get a regular 160 t-stat and drill a couple 1/8" holes in the outer ring. If you're raw water cooled get a 140 marine T-stat.
